We Talk Careers

Brought to you by Women In ETFs. Kristine Delano talks to executives in the height of their careers. We’ll find out about the lessons they have learned and how they spot talent in their organizations. Whether you work in high finance or are curious about the hustle it takes to succeed on Wall Street, this podcast is for you.

When is faking it useful and when can it land you on your backside? There are always times when a bit of tenacity and optimism can go a long way. Can you practice ‘faking it’ and why would you want to?
Alexandra Levis is CEO and Founder Arro Financial Communications. She is responsible for new business development, client services, and agency growth. Prior to establishing the agency, she developed and ran marketing and public relations campaigns at Global X Funds. Alexandra graduated with a B.A. in International Relations from Tufts University
Kristine Delano and Alex discuss when to fake it, why it can be useful, and what are the warning signs that you’ve taken it too far.

How do we assure when we look back on our careers that swallowed so much of our time, our energy, and our life that we had a positive impact?
As Chief Investment Officer of Kestra Investment Management, Kara Murphy provides investment expertise and support for financial professionals. Prior to joining Kestra, Kara served as Chief Investment Officer at Goldman Sachs Personal Financial Management and she was also CIO at AIG Funds. Kara earned a bachelor’s degree from Georgetown University’s School of Foreign Service and a master’s degree from the University of Chicago.
Kristine Delano and Kara discuss how to be a force for good that inspires others in an industry of tough choices. From the devastation of 9/11, Kara shares with us how she found Career Impact.
